Beyond Coding: A Holistic AI Education Approach

Integrating AI into educational curricula is an essential first step. Students need to develop proficiency in core areas such as data science, machine learning, automation, and algorithmic thinking to thrive in future job markets. However, fostering hard skills alone is not enough.

As AI systems play an increasing role in decision-making processes—from healthcare diagnoses to financial transactions and even judicial recommendations—it becomes crucial that tomorrow’s professionals understand the ethical implications of AI technologies. Educational institutions must therefore balance technical training with instruction on AI ethics, privacy concerns, algorithmic bias, and the importance of transparency.

Human-Centric Design: Keeping People at the Core of AI Innovation

One of the greatest risks in a technology-driven society is losing sight of the human experience. AI development should not solely focus on efficiency and automation; it should prioritize enhancing human well-being, inclusivity, and fairness.

Embedding human-centric design principles into AI education encourages students to approach technology creation with empathy and societal impact in mind. They must learn how to design AI solutions that serve diverse communities, respect cultural contexts, and address real-world challenges without marginalizing or disadvantaging certain groups.

Monitoring and Enhancing Hard Skills Quality

While nurturing soft skills and ethical awareness is essential, ensuring the quality and relevance of students’ technical competencies remains paramount. Educational institutions must continuously assess and update their AI-related programs to keep pace with the rapid advancements in technology. This includes:

  • Providing hands-on learning experiences through projects and real-world applications.

  • Partnering with industry experts to offer updated, market-relevant content.

  • Utilizing AI-driven assessment tools to personalize learning and monitor skill progression.

A rigorous, quality-focused approach will ensure that students graduate not only with theoretical knowledge but with the practical expertise required by evolving industries.
